Shakuson-ji Temple in Nagano is a must-visit for anyone who loves cliffside temples. As a fan of temples with dramatic landscapes, I had high expectations, and this place didn’t disappoint. The temple is perched on a cliff with breathtaking views stretching across the surrounding valleys, making it an incredible spot for both spiritual and scenic experiences.

Getting to Shakuson-ji is easy—the path is a short, manageable 10-minute walk, so it’s accessible for all fitness levels. The atmosphere feels peaceful and secluded, and with the temple seemingly hanging off the cliff, it offers an almost mystical vibe that’s hard to find elsewhere.

I recommend visiting in the early morning or just before sunset for the best light and fewer people. Shakuson-ji Temple is definitely worth a visit if you’re exploring Nagano and want a unique temple experience that combines natural beauty with Japan’s rich spiritual heritage.

About:

Nunobikiyama Shakuson-ji Temple is a hidden gem nestled on a cliff where the temple is famous for its Kannon-do hall perched precariously on the rock mountain, offering breathtaking views and a thrilling climb. Visitors can admire the 100-year-old cherry tree and weeping cherry tree in spring, while autumn brings vibrant red leaves to the surrounding trees.
